WebApr 5, 2006 · One thing that you can do is when you remove as many screws as possible, and wish to make sure that the rails are secure upon going back with your original rails, … WebOct 13, 2015 · Best method for me was to remove the screw, drill out a bigger hole, fill with marine tex and let cure, redrill hole to proper size for screw, add a very tiny bit of 3m 5200 compound to screw threads, screw down. I did this for my bow rail and it has been solid for 3-5 years now. Screws going into wood would probably benefit from a little 5200 ... goodyear concept tire sustainable

Neat epoxy, epoxy thickened with sawdust, micro-balloons, colloidal silica were used to fill test holes. We also stuffed fiberglass cloth into holes and tested solid materials for comparison. We used #8 sheet metal screws and drilled and plugged the same -inch cored deck samples fabricated for prior PS testing of backing … See more We drilled 7/16-inch holes through the top skin and core only. We then inserted a modified roofing nail cutter that removed the core and additional 5/32-inch of core from under the skin. … See more Use slow epoxy systems. The plug is large enough for West Systems Fast Hardener (205) and all 5-minute epoxies to build heat and make bubbles (exotherm). This results in a weak … See more Straight epoxy is brittle, so it was no surprise when the plug failed by cracking.
